Easy Recipes for New Vegetarians

All Recipes Serve 4

Spinach & Cream Cheese Pancakes

Ingredients

Batter

120g 85% wholewheat flour
Pinch salt
1 free range egg
300 ml milk
Oil for frying

Filling

900g spinach washed and chopped (or frozen)
45g margarine
1 large onion
1 clove garlic crushed
½tsp grated nutmeg
½tsp pepper
60g cream cheese
60g grated hard cheese

Method

1. Make the pancakes and keep them warm.
Cook the spinach and drain in a sieve pressing with a wooden spoon to remove excess water.
Set aside.

2. Cook chopped onion and garlic in the margarine but do not allow to brown.
Stir in the spinach, nutmeg and pepper; mix well.
Add the cream cheese and cook on a low heat for 3 mins with stirring.

3. Spread over each of the 8 pancakes, roll up and place on the serving dish.
Sprinkle the grated cheese and place under the grill for 3 to 4 mins until the cheese melts and browns.
